Ford Motor Co (NYSE: F) Sees Renewed Investor Interest Amid Market Fluctuations

Ford’s Current Market Performance
Ford Motor Co (NYSE: F) is witnessing renewed investor interest, with its stock closing at $9.72, marking a 1.78% increase from its previous close. Despite mixed sentiment surrounding its future performance, Ford remains a value investment option due to its low price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io of 6.65.
Key Market Metrics:
- 52-Week High: $14.62
- 52-Week Low: $8.96
- Year-to-Date (YTD) Change: -0.24%
- Dividend Yield: 6.10%
- Market Capitalization: $38.52 billion
Although Ford’s stock has declined 19.71% over the past year, its dividend yield continues to attract long-term investors looking for stability.
Analysts’ Forecast and Earnings Outlook
Ford’s upcoming quarterly earnings report in April is a focal point for investors. Analysts project an EPS growth of $0.03 for the quarter, with full-year estimates of $1.39 (2024) and $1.64 (2025).
Revenue Projections:
- Current Quarter: Estimated between $32.68 billion and $41.05 billion (Consensus: $36.95 billion)
- Full-Year 2024: Expected revenue of $169.99 billion
Analyst Ratings:
- Buy: 15 analysts
- Hold: 7 analysts
- Sell: 3 analysts
- Overweight: None
- Consensus Rating: Hold
While Ford remains a steady performer in the auto industry, its analyst ratings reflect cautious optimism, with mixed views on its growth trajectory.
